When foster youth turn 18, the door to the system closes behind them.
No more caseworker. No more placement. No more safety net.
Within 18 months, nearly 50% face homelessness.
At AcademySTAY, we open a different door.
For less than $50 a day — the cost of a tank of gas — a student gets a stable apartment and wraparound care while they pursue college degrees or vocational training.
100% of our students are enrolled in post-secondary education. Not by chance. By design. It's a condition of residency — because education is the pathway to self-determination.

The transition from foster care is a systemic failure. Some students receive a federal housing voucher that helps cover rent. Many receive nothing, and a current funding freeze means new vouchers are not being issued. Market rent in Sacramento exceeds $1,600, leaving students to face a housing cliff with zero resources. This gap is why 25% of Sacramento's unhoused population spent time in foster care as children. We provide safe nights of housing and one-on-one support for less than $50 a day.
